Re: Love for Brushes

@Sonny4President From the side the TF brush 11 and the Z-5 have a similar thickness. However, the Z-5's tip is more tapered and so the hairs towards the tip of the brush are less bundled than the TF brush. When both brushes are moved against the skin the TF's tip makes more contact with the skin than the Z-5's does. Also, if you feel softness will be counterproductive to what you wish to use it for, the Z-5 brush is grey squirrel which is very soft.

Re: Love for Brushes

@Sonny4President I'm not sure if I'd say it's too big for what I use it for, but I don't use it for bronzing.

 

I think for my face shape it would be too large to use for bronzer, unless I literally wanted bronze on my entire face. 

 

I use it just for loose powder or diffusing the edges of harsher blushes and it works well for that.  I have noticed it sheds more than any of my other TF brushes, which is disappointing given the price.

Re: Love for Brushes

@kay634 Sorry, I'm just seeing this now 

 

I'm probably not the best person to recommend a TF brush, because in general they aren't my favorite.  I find most of them too large for their intended purpose, and I use the cream foundation brush for blush and the giant bronzer brush for loose powder.  

 

I dont own a shade illuminate palette, so I can't comment on the brush's usefulness with that - I bought the brush because it was a unique shape that I thought I might like for sweeping on eye primer
